Description:
Gnucash requires dconf to save preferences , please add it to dependencies Additional info: * package version(s) 2.6.13-1 * config and/or log files etc. gnucash --debug --logto stderr * 10:15:10 INFO <gnc.gui> [main] System locale returned en_US.UTF-8 * 10:15:10 INFO <gnc.gui> [main] Effective locale set to en_US.UTF-8. * 10:15:10 WARN <Gtk> Unable to locate theme engine in module_path: "adwaita", * 10:15:10 WARN <Gtk> Unable to locate theme engine in module_path: "adwaita", * 10:15:10 MESSG <GLib-GIO> Using the 'memory' GSettings backend. Your settings will not be saved or shared with other applications. * 10:15:10 INFO <gnc.engine> [gnc_hook_lookup] no hook lists * 10:15:10 INFO <gnc.app-utils.gsettings> [gnc_gsettings_migrate_from_gconf] No pre-existing GConf gnucash section found. Most likely this system never ran GnuCash before. tig Steps to reproduce: - install gnucash in a KDE environment - start the app and try to save any preference - restart the app the preferences are not saved |
